I bought a 120ml of Dirty Dutchman; and while the taste is tolerable, it could definitely use a steep. You'll see all kinds of odd techniques for steeping but nothing beats a few weeks :)

Besides keeping them around for a while to age; shaking, double boiling in crockpots, keeping them in your trunk for a couple days are all options. I've heard crazy things like putting them next to speakers when playing loud music, all the way to putting them in paint mixers to speed up the process. ITCv themselves recommend steeping all juices once delivered, so if you feel your juice needs a little adjustment, it *may* need steeping. Again, it's all subjective!

The basics of steeping are very simple. Put them in a dark spot around room temperature and let them sit. Where kids and pets can't get to them!

Breathing is different but just as simple.This is for those ones that smell or taste of chemicals. In that same dark place (away from kids or pets) leave the caps off for 30 minutes to 2 hours. Replace cap shake and let sit a few days\weeks. Some high alcohol flavoring mixes can sit 12 hours with the caps off and then recap and let set a few weeks if possible. Don't over do the breathing. Try less first and then thirty minute increments later on if needed. This is essentially letting some of the flavoring evaporate as the air oxidizes a bit of flavor into the mix. So if you let the wrong mixes sit open too long (or any mix for an extended period of) they will lose some flavor. Once you have let the flavor evaporate there is no going back. So for something that was to strong this is perfect. but for something that just needed more time to mix with the pg\vg it will be muted, lacking flavor.

Our very complicated steeping method is to put the liquids in a dark place (I use a cheap toolbox from Walmart, my daughter uses a shoe box), lids on, and let them sit until we are ready to try them. I do mark the date that I receive a shipping notice on the labels once I receive my eliquids, so I have an idea on how long to steep for reorders.

Have fun. Don't forget to shake each flavor well before you put it in your tank.
